    @loudlemur On Cloudron, apps are run in containers. The paths which are mentioned in app docs and messages are inside the container. They are not easily found on the server (and not meant to be directly edited by ssh'ing). /app/data is the path in the container where apps write to. The easiest way to access this is using the File manager. The file manager exposes only the /app/data directory of the container and nothing else. If you want to see the full container file system, you have to use the Web Terminal. You can always cd into /app/data there as well. There you will see the same files as the file manager.
